The four-part structure across three countries indicates a deliberate, episodic narrative rather than a traditional three-act film. This choice could create a feeling of a serialised adventure, with each segment potentially focusing on a different team member or location. Whether this feels fragmented or engagingly picaresque will depend entirely on the directors' skill in maintaining thematic and tonal coherence. It promises a unique pacing, more akin to a novella adapted for the screen, offering distinct chapters within the larger saga.
